James R Waddill of Hale County, TX was born circa 1940. James Waddill was married to Kathryn (Grimsley) Waddill on November 24, 1971 in Hall County, TX and they separated on July 14, 1978 in Hale County. Family, friend, or fan, this family history biography is for you to remember James R. Waddill.

In 1940, in the year that James R. Waddill was born, in July, Billboard published its first Music Popularity Chart. Top recordings of the year were Tommy Dorsey's "I'll Never Smile Again" (vocal Frank Sinatra) - 12 weeks at the top, Bing Crosby's "Only Forever" - 9 weeks at the top, and Artie Shaw's "Frenesi" - 12 weeks at the top.

In 1965, the television show "I Spy" premiered in the fall season on NBC. The stars were Bill Cosby and Robert Culp, making Cosby the first African American to headline a television show. Four stations - in Georgia, Florida, and Alabama - refused to air the show.
